    Record away and tell them squat, they may try to argue the evidence is not admissible, if used against them in a complaint but if they have acted unlawfully they are screwed anyway, the recording, or film is icing on the cake.
    Video footage, provided it is in unedited form, is very damning and cannot be argued with. Even if there are grounds for arguing, a legal professional would have an uphill battle trying to convince a judge a bailiff's unlawful/illegal actions, on the video footage for all to see, were lawful.

      my legal advisor says that if you believe that the other person might be involved incriminal activity then they do not needto be informed of the recording . but that a judge would have to rule on admissabitlity.

        That is correct. You would also have to explain to the judge why you recorded any conversation covertly, i.e. without telling the other person, in order for the judge to determine admissibility.
